How to Play
Try to crack your fingers while controlling the character with movements of selected precisions from the arrow keys and/or WASD keys for jumps and lateral movements to the left and right, respectively. The task was simple: making it to the door at the end of every level. Now, prepare for challenges that might just trick you and knock off your balance. Holes will gladly swallow you whole, moving spikes sneak up on you, and falling ceilings put extra pressure on you to act. Wanna stay congruent? Tips & Tricks
- Patience: Stay calm and don't rush; give yourself time to grasp the situation and note potential uses.
- Recognize the Obstacle's Patterns: Even though the obstacles seem random, they follow sets of simple patterns and once you identify these, avoiding them becomes a much simpler task.
- Practice Timing: Time your jumps perfectly since narrow ledges and moving spikes are unforgiving on such slight things.
- Staying Calm: Well, the game's clearly telling you, "do not get angry." Do instead take some deep breaths. Keeping your cool in the face of frustration is a good way of avoiding costly mistakes.
